Each participant in a community garden is allotted a rectangular plot that measures 18 feet by 45 feet. How much fencing is need
olganol [36]
When you want to know the amount of fencing needed, you have to find the perimeter of the enclosed space. For the shape of a rectangle, the perimeter is the sum of its sides. Its sides consist of 2 equal lengths and 2 equal widths. Therefore:

A = 2L + 2W = 18(2) + 45(2) = 126 feet

It will need 126 feet of fencing.

Solve for p. Reduce any fractions to lowest terms. Don't round your answer, and don't use mixed fractions. -31p+79 &gt; -59p+81
vesna_86 [32]

Answer:

The answer is

<h2>p > 1/14</h2>

Step-by-step explanation:

-31p+79 > -59p+81

Group like terms

Send the constants to the right side of the expression and those with variables to the left side

That's

- 31p + 59p > 81 - 79

Simplify

We have

28p > 2

Divide both sides by 28

We have the final answer as

<h3>p > 1/14</h3>

The CHS Baseball team was on the field and the batter popped the ball up. The equation b(x)=80t-16t^2+3.5 represents the height
Aleksandr [31]

Answer:

<em>t = 5 seconds</em>

Step-by-step explanation:

We must solve the equation of movement of the ball as a function of time in seconds.

We must find how many seconds it takes until the ball touches the ground. When the ball touches the ground, the height b (t) = 0

Then we equate the equation to zero and solve for t.

80t-16t ^ 2 + 3.5 = 0

Use the quadratic formula.

Where

a = -16\\\\b = 80\\\\c = 3.5

t = \frac{-b \±\sqrt{b^2-4ac}}{2a}\\\\\\t_1 = \frac{-(80)-\sqrt{(80)^2-4(-16)(3.5)}}{2(-16)}\\\\t_1= 5.04\ s\\-------------------------\\t_2 =\frac{-(80)+\sqrt{(80)^2-4(-16)(3.5)}}{2(-16)}\\\\t_2=-0.0434\ s

We take the positive solution

<em>t = 5 seconds</em>
